Contacts & Location

📍 Address: Portman Gardens, Uxbridge UB10 9NT, United Kingdom

📞 Phone: +44 7767 235600

🌐 Website: abhalondon.com

Reviews

There no reviews yet

New Review

FAQs

What is the address of Abha London?

Abha London is located at Portman Gardens, Uxbridge UB10 9NT, United Kingdom

What is the phone number of Abha London?

You can contact Abha London at +44 7767 235600

How can I get to Abha London?

You can find directions to Abha London by following this map link